How to Play

Spades Spider Solitaire represents the pinnacle of single-suit card sequencing, where the elimination of color and suit confusion allows players to focus entirely on the pure strategic elements of sequence building and tableau management. Your objective is to construct complete descending sequences from King down to Ace using only Spades cards, creating perfectly ordered runs that are automatically removed from the playing field once completed.

The game begins with 104 Spades cards dealt across ten tableau columns in a specific pattern: the first four columns receive six cards each, while the remaining six columns get five cards each. Only the top card in each column is initially face-up, creating a landscape of hidden possibilities that gradually reveals itself as you make strategic moves. This setup provides a more focused challenge than multi-suit Spider variants, as you must work with identical card faces while managing purely numerical sequences.

Your primary strategic tool is the ability to move cards and properly sequenced groups between tableau columns. Any face-up card can be moved to another column if it can be placed on a card that is exactly one rank higher - for example, a 7 of Spades can be moved onto an 8 of Spades. When you move cards, any properly sequenced cards below the moved card will travel together as a unit, maintaining their sequence integrity and providing powerful tableau management options.

The key to mastery lies in building complete King-to-Ace sequences in descending order within the tableau columns. Once you successfully arrange King, Queen, Jack, 10, 9, 8, 7, 6, 5, 4, 3, 2, Ace in perfect sequence, that entire 13-card run is automatically removed from the tableau, clearing valuable space and revealing hidden cards beneath. Victory comes when you successfully eliminate all eight complete sequences, clearing the entire playing field.

Tips and Tricks

  1. Prioritize Empty Columns: Create and maintain empty tableau columns whenever possible, as they provide maximum flexibility for sequence manipulation and card storage
  2. Build Long Sequences: Focus on creating the longest possible in-suit sequences before breaking them apart, as longer sequences provide more movement options
  3. Stock Timing Strategy: Delay dealing new rows from the stock pile until you've maximized progress with currently available cards
  4. Expose Hidden Cards: Prioritize moves that reveal face-down cards, as these often provide crucial pieces needed for sequence completion
  5. Plan Sequence Completions: Work systematically toward completing full King-to-Ace sequences rather than building multiple incomplete runs
  6. Manage Column Balance: Distribute cards relatively evenly across columns to maintain strategic options and avoid creating immovable concentrations

FAQ

Q: How do I complete a sequence in Spades Spider Solitaire?

A: Build a complete descending sequence from King to Ace within a single tableau column. Once completed, the entire 13-card sequence automatically removes itself from the game.

Q: Can I move multiple cards at once?

A: Yes! You can move any properly sequenced group of cards together as a unit, as long as they form a descending sequence and the destination follows proper placement rules.

Q: What happens when I can't make any more moves?

A: Use the stock pile to deal a new row of cards across all non-empty tableau columns. This provides new possibilities but also adds complexity to the tableau.

Q: Are there any restrictions on card placement?

A: Cards can only be placed on other cards that are exactly one rank higher. Since all cards are Spades, you only need to consider numerical values, not suits or colors.

Q: How many complete sequences do I need to remove to win?

A: You must successfully build and remove eight complete King-to-Ace sequences to achieve victory, clearing all 104 cards from the tableau.

Q: What makes Spades Spider different from regular Spider Solitaire?

A: Using only Spades eliminates suit-matching complexity, allowing you to focus purely on numerical sequencing and strategic tableau management without color or suit considerations.
